Supernatural Sanctuary is a General Supernatural RPG site.
The site is set in Season 2 before All Hell Breaks Loose, Sam's death and Dean's deal.

We have many canon characters still available and original characters are always welcome.

We're a pretty laid back group, we only have one really big rule that we ask that you follow and that is for length of posts. Please DO NOT post one liners as responses. This is a multi paragraph RPG site. We ask that you post a minimum of three paragraphs per RPG post. We don't feel that this is an unreasonable request.

As of right now we have one active RPG, Seek and Destroy.
Other RPG's are welcome.

Seek and Destroy

Seen Vanishing? Supernaturals Bender's episode?
Then you are well on your way to understanding Seek and Destroy.

Passing through Nebraska, Sam and Dean hear about a string of disappearances.
Not thinking much about it, until a patron at the Roadhouse tells the story of people vanishing in the night without a trace, never to be heard from again.
The local police have no suspects, and no clues as to what or who could be responsible. They only lead they have, is droplets of blood that always seem to lead off into nowhere. Disappearing as though the person had vanished into thin air.

Sam and Dean decide to check it out, only to run into a small snag.
Sam goes outside to grab their father's journal from the Impala and disappears.
No trace of him at all. Just the droplets of blood leading into nowhere and Sam's cell phone laying on the pavement near the car.

Dean goes on a quest to find his little brother.
That quest leads him through the journey his brother took, each feeling, each obstacle, until finally he knows where he is.... but is it too late to save Sam?
Is it too late to save Dean?

Only time will tell...
